Skip to content

Commit c68a044

Browse files
chore(deps): update dependency rules_apple to v4 (#1684)
This PR contains the following updates: | Package | Type | Update | Change | |---|---|---|---| | [rules_apple](https://redirect.github.com/bazelbuild/rules_apple) | bazel_dep | major | `3.22.0` -> `4.0.1` | --- ### Release Notes <details> <summary>bazelbuild/rules_apple (rules_apple)</summary> ### [`v4.0.1`](https://redirect.github.com/bazelbuild/rules_apple/releases/tag/4.0.1) [Compare Source](https://redirect.github.com/bazelbuild/rules_apple/compare/4.0.0...4.0.1) ##### What's Changed ##### Fixed - Fix `TEST_PREMATURE_EXIT_FILE` not being removed in `macos_test_runner` by [@&#8203;brentleyjones](https://redirect.github.com/brentleyjones) in [https://github.com/bazelbuild/rules_apple/pull/2735](https://redirect.github.com/bazelbuild/rules_apple/pull/2735) **Full Changelog**: bazelbuild/rules_apple@4.0.0...4.0.1 This release is compatible with Bazel 7.x LTS and 8.x LTS releases ##### MODULE.bazel Snippet ```bzl bazel_dep(name = "rules_apple", version = "4.0.1", repo_name = "build_bazel_rules_apple") ``` ##### Workspace Snippet ```bzl load("@&#8203;bazel_tools//tools/build_defs/repo:http.bzl", "http_archive") http_archive( name = "build_bazel_rules_apple", sha256 = "b28822cb81916fb544119f5533de010cc67ec6a789f2e7d0fc19d53bfcbb8285", url = "https://github.com/bazelbuild/rules_apple/releases/download/4.0.1/rules_apple.4.0.1.tar.gz", ) load( "@&#8203;build_bazel_rules_apple//apple:repositories.bzl", "apple_rules_dependencies", ) apple_rules_dependencies() load( "@&#8203;build_bazel_rules_swift//swift:repositories.bzl", "swift_rules_dependencies", ) swift_rules_dependencies() load( "@&#8203;build_bazel_rules_swift//swift:extras.bzl", "swift_rules_extra_dependencies", ) swift_rules_extra_dependencies() load( "@&#8203;build_bazel_apple_support//lib:repositories.bzl", "apple_support_dependencies", ) apple_support_dependencies() ``` ### [`v4.0.0`](https://redirect.github.com/bazelbuild/rules_apple/releases/tag/4.0.0) [Compare Source](https://redirect.github.com/bazelbuild/rules_apple/compare/3.22.0...4.0.0) ##### What's changed ##### Breaking changes - `.swiftinterface` files are no longer provided by default unless the underlying swift_library uses `features = ["swift.emit_swiftinterface"]` or `library_evolution = True`. - Removed `experimental_mixed_language_library` rule, users should use **rules_swift**'s `mixed_language_library` rule instead. ##### Fixed - Fix to only generate Swift interfaces if a build graph for an XCFramework rule is found to contain non-system Swift modules. by [@&#8203;luispadron](https://redirect.github.com/luispadron) in [https://github.com/bazelbuild/rules_apple/pull/2715](https://redirect.github.com/bazelbuild/rules_apple/pull/2715) - Fix issue with codesign not supporting bundles that have spaces by [@&#8203;adincebic](https://redirect.github.com/adincebic) in [https://github.com/bazelbuild/rules_apple/pull/2732](https://redirect.github.com/bazelbuild/rules_apple/pull/2732) ##### Removed - Remove `no-remote` when there aren’t any codesign commands by [@&#8203;brentleyjones](https://redirect.github.com/brentleyjones) in [https://github.com/bazelbuild/rules_apple/pull/2682](https://redirect.github.com/bazelbuild/rules_apple/pull/2682) - Remove `One of the two will be used` grep by [@&#8203;brentleyjones](https://redirect.github.com/brentleyjones) in [https://github.com/bazelbuild/rules_apple/pull/2724](https://redirect.github.com/bazelbuild/rules_apple/pull/2724) - Remove experimental mixed language library rule by [@&#8203;luispadron](https://redirect.github.com/luispadron) in [https://github.com/bazelbuild/rules_apple/pull/2730](https://redirect.github.com/bazelbuild/rules_apple/pull/2730) ##### Added - Add a new series of boundary checks to keep users informed of how to resolve issues with 3P static library SDK rules (such as apple_static_xcframework) caused by making avoid_deps too all-encompassing. by [@&#8203;luispadron](https://redirect.github.com/luispadron) in [https://github.com/bazelbuild/rules_apple/pull/2716](https://redirect.github.com/bazelbuild/rules_apple/pull/2716) - Utilize `TEST_PREMATURE_EXIT_FILE` by [@&#8203;brentleyjones](https://redirect.github.com/brentleyjones) in [https://github.com/bazelbuild/rules_apple/pull/2725](https://redirect.github.com/bazelbuild/rules_apple/pull/2725) - Ability to explicitly specify output files in apple_core_data_model rule by [@&#8203;daltonclaybrook](https://redirect.github.com/daltonclaybrook) in [https://github.com/bazelbuild/rules_apple/pull/2727](https://redirect.github.com/bazelbuild/rules_apple/pull/2727) - Support latest rules_swift by [@&#8203;luispadron](https://redirect.github.com/luispadron) in [https://github.com/bazelbuild/rules_apple/pull/2729](https://redirect.github.com/bazelbuild/rules_apple/pull/2729) ##### Changed - `*_build_test`: Don't allow targets to be empty. by [@&#8203;luispadron](https://redirect.github.com/luispadron) in [https://github.com/bazelbuild/rules_apple/pull/2719](https://redirect.github.com/bazelbuild/rules_apple/pull/2719) - Disable include scanning to work around issue with GrepIncludes actions by [@&#8203;luispadron](https://redirect.github.com/luispadron) in [https://github.com/bazelbuild/rules_apple/pull/2720](https://redirect.github.com/bazelbuild/rules_apple/pull/2720) - Mark the output bundle's root folder permissions as 0o755 as the user when tree artifact bundling is active, for parity with the output bundle generated by legacy bundling. by [@&#8203;luispadron](https://redirect.github.com/luispadron) in [https://github.com/bazelbuild/rules_apple/pull/2721](https://redirect.github.com/bazelbuild/rules_apple/pull/2721) - Mark provisioning_profiles_repository_extension as reproducible by [@&#8203;fmeum](https://redirect.github.com/fmeum) in [https://github.com/bazelbuild/rules_apple/pull/2731](https://redirect.github.com/bazelbuild/rules_apple/pull/2731) ##### New Contributors - [@&#8203;fmeum](https://redirect.github.com/fmeum) made their first contribution in [https://github.com/bazelbuild/rules_apple/pull/2731](https://redirect.github.com/bazelbuild/rules_apple/pull/2731) - [@&#8203;daltonclaybrook](https://redirect.github.com/daltonclaybrook) made their first contribution in [https://github.com/bazelbuild/rules_apple/pull/2727](https://redirect.github.com/bazelbuild/rules_apple/pull/2727) **Full Changelog**: bazelbuild/rules_apple@3.22.0...4.0.0 This release is compatible with Bazel 7.x LTS and 8.x LTS releases ##### MODULE.bazel Snippet ```bzl bazel_dep(name = "rules_apple", version = "4.0.0", repo_name = "build_bazel_rules_apple") ``` ##### Workspace Snippet ```bzl load("@&#8203;bazel_tools//tools/build_defs/repo:http.bzl", "http_archive") http_archive( name = "build_bazel_rules_apple", sha256 = "70b0fb2aec1055c978109199bf58ccb5008aba8e242f3305194045c271ca3cae", url = "https://github.com/bazelbuild/rules_apple/releases/download/4.0.0/rules_apple.4.0.0.tar.gz", ) load( "@&#8203;build_bazel_rules_apple//apple:repositories.bzl", "apple_rules_dependencies", ) apple_rules_dependencies() load( "@&#8203;build_bazel_rules_swift//swift:repositories.bzl", "swift_rules_dependencies", ) swift_rules_dependencies() load( "@&#8203;build_bazel_rules_swift//swift:extras.bzl", "swift_rules_extra_dependencies", ) swift_rules_extra_dependencies() load( "@&#8203;build_bazel_apple_support//lib:repositories.bzl", "apple_support_dependencies", ) apple_support_dependencies() ``` </details> --- ### Configuration 📅 **Schedule**: Branch creation - At any time (no schedule defined), Automerge - At any time (no schedule defined). 🚦 **Automerge**: Enabled. ♻ **Rebasing**: Whenever PR is behind base branch, or you tick the rebase/retry checkbox. 👻 **Immortal**: This PR will be recreated if closed unmerged. Get [config help](https://redirect.github.com/renovatebot/renovate/discussions) if that's undesired. --- - [ ] <!-- rebase-check -->If you want to rebase/retry this PR, check this box --- This PR has been generated by [Renovate Bot](https://redirect.github.com/renovatebot/renovate). <!--renovate-debug:eyJjcmVhdGVkSW5WZXIiOiI0MC4zLjEiLCJ1cGRhdGVkSW5WZXIiOiI0MC4zLjEiLCJ0YXJnZXRCcmFuY2giOiJtYWluIiwibGFiZWxzIjpbXX0=--> Co-authored-by: cgrindel-self-hosted-renovate[bot] <139595543+cgrindel-self-hosted-renovate[bot]@users.noreply.github.com>
1 parent c549635 commit c68a044

File tree

21 files changed

+21
-21
lines changed

21 files changed

+21
-21
lines changed

examples/google_maps_example/MODULE.bazel

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-17,7 +17,7 @@ bazel_dep(
1717
)
1818
bazel_dep(
1919
name = "rules_apple",
20-
version = "3.22.0",
20+
version = "4.0.1",
2121
repo_name = "build_bazel_rules_apple",
2222
)
2323

examples/injectionnext_example/MODULE.bazel

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-17,7 +17,7 @@ bazel_dep(
1717
)
1818
bazel_dep(
1919
name = "rules_apple",
20-
version = "3.22.0",
20+
version = "4.0.1",
2121
repo_name = "build_bazel_rules_apple",
2222
)
2323

examples/interesting_deps/MODULE.bazel

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-26,7 +26,7 @@ bazel_dep(
2626
)
2727
bazel_dep(
2828
name = "rules_apple",
29-
version = "3.22.0",
29+
version = "4.0.1",
3030
repo_name = "build_bazel_rules_apple",
3131
)
3232

examples/kscrash_example/MODULE.bazel

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-17,7 +17,7 @@ bazel_dep(
1717
)
1818
bazel_dep(
1919
name = "rules_apple",
20-
version = "3.22.0",
20+
version = "4.0.1",
2121
repo_name = "build_bazel_rules_apple",
2222
)
2323

examples/lottie_ios_example/MODULE.bazel

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-17,7 +17,7 @@ bazel_dep(
1717
)
1818
bazel_dep(
1919
name = "rules_apple",
20-
version = "3.22.0",
20+
version = "4.0.1",
2121
repo_name = "build_bazel_rules_apple",
2222
)
2323

examples/messagekit_example/MODULE.bazel

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-17,7 +17,7 @@ bazel_dep(
1717
)
1818
bazel_dep(
1919
name = "rules_apple",
20-
version = "3.22.0",
20+
version = "4.0.1",
2121
repo_name = "build_bazel_rules_apple",
2222
)
2323

examples/nimble_example/MODULE.bazel

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-17,7 +17,7 @@ bazel_dep(
1717
)
1818
bazel_dep(
1919
name = "rules_apple",
20-
version = "3.22.0",
20+
version = "4.0.1",
2121
repo_name = "build_bazel_rules_apple",
2222
)
2323

examples/objc_code/MODULE.bazel

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-25,7 +25,7 @@ bazel_dep(
2525
)
2626
bazel_dep(
2727
name = "rules_apple",
28-
version = "3.22.0",
28+
version = "4.0.1",
2929
repo_name = "build_bazel_rules_apple",
3030
)
3131

examples/phone_number_kit/MODULE.bazel

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-17,7 +17,7 @@ bazel_dep(
1717
)
1818
bazel_dep(
1919
name = "rules_apple",
20-
version = "3.22.0",
20+
version = "4.0.1",
2121
repo_name = "build_bazel_rules_apple",
2222
)
2323

examples/resources_example/MODULE.bazel

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-17,7 +17,7 @@ bazel_dep(
1717
)
1818
bazel_dep(
1919
name = "rules_apple",
20-
version = "3.22.0",
20+
version = "4.0.1",
2121
repo_name = "build_bazel_rules_apple",
2222
)
2323

0 commit comments

Comments
 (0)